Output 53413f3c7716f782876e2a1bf35b141fdcd7a1690cc74a7ddb0329c84795bcd3:27

value
687316
script pubkey
OP_0 OP_PUSHBYTES_20 2ddc6b4753d6a692e5c2448048bd8987957850b3
address
bc1q9hwxk36n66nf9ewzgjqy30vfs72hs59nm0yyjs
transaction
53413f3c7716f782876e2a1bf35b141fdcd7a1690cc74a7ddb0329c84795bcd3
confirmations
321567
spent
true